WASHINGTON STAR MAY LAY OFF 200; Unions Voting on Cutback and Wage Freeze Plan

Date: 10 April 1976

By BEN A. FRANKIN Special to The New York Times

Ben FRANKIN

About 1,700 union employees at Washington Star are to complete voting in next few days on plan to pay off 200 workers and impose wage freeze on rest; mgt has reptdly said it will close paper unless plan is approved; photoengravers and mailers are reptd to be approving co's payroll-cutting plan (M)

TOKYO PRESS SLOW TO DIG INTO GRAFT; 2 Newsmen Say Concept of Investigative Reporting Is Still Unfamiliar

Date: 11 April 1976

Comment on 'investigative reptg' by Japanese newspapers; practice is so recent there is no Japanese term for it; reporter Takashi Tachibana, whose articles on alleged financial irregularities by former Prime Min Kakuei Tanaka led to his resignation in '74, says he stumbled onto investigative reptg methods; Kengo Tanaka, editor of Bungei Shunju that printed Tachibana's articles, says that Tachibana had done much analytical work on documents; both suggest that investigative reptg in Japan had developed shortly after affair involving Prime Min; newspaper Maimchi Shimbun has 20 reporters on story full time and 15 part of time; another daily Asahi Shimbun has about same number assigned (M)
